The town of Falmouth on Carrick Roads harbour in Cornwall, England, developed quickly after the arrival of the railway from Truro in 1863. Today tourism in the main industry with marine services and shipping also important.

The Little Dennis Blockhouse (1539) on Pendennis Point at the mouth of Carrick Roads in Falmouth, England, provided a first line of defence while nearby Pendennis Castle was under construction. It was dismantled in 1654.
